2024 Shark Attack Map Provides Details and Data on Worldwide Attacks

Key Findings:

- Interactive map pinpoints locations of global shark attacks - Data available for attack types, species, and fatalities - Florida remains a hotspot for shark encounters, with 22 fatal attacks since 2003

A new interactive map has been released, providing detailed information and data on shark attacks worldwide in 2024. The map, created by the Florida Museum of Natural History's International Shark Attack File, allows users to explore the locations, types, and outcomes of shark encounters.

The map indicates that shark attacks have occurred in various regions, including the United States, Australia, and South Africa. Users can click on each attack location to learn more about the species involved, the type of attack, and any fatalities or injuries.

The map also includes filters to select specific date ranges and attack types. This allows users to pinpoint areas that have experienced a higher number of attacks or specific types, such as unprovoked attacks or those involving specific shark species.
